A red ball is thrown down with an initial speed of 1 m/s from a height of 27 meters above the ground. Then, 0.7 seconds after the red ball is thrown, a blue ball is thrown upward with an initial speed of 24.6 m/s, from a height of 0.8 meters above the ground. The force of gravity due to the earth results in the balls each having a constant downward acceleration of 9.81 m/s2.

1/ What is the speed of the red ball right before it hits the ground?

2/ How long does it take the red ball to reach the ground?

3/ What is the maximum height the blue ball reaches?

4/ What is the height of the blue ball 1.8 seconds after the red ball is thrown?

5/ How long after the red ball is thrown are the two balls in the air at the same height?
